//////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
//
// Class: SoArray
//
// Array group node: creates an IxJxK array. Each element in the
// array is drawn by traversing all of the children of this node,
// saving and restoring state before and after each element. I, J,
// and K are given by the numElements1, numElements2, and
// numElements3 fields. The 3D vector separating the centers of
// adjacent elements in each of the three directions is given by
// separation1, separation2, and separation3. The origin field
// indicates whether the array is positioned with the current
// object-space origin at the center of the first element, the last
// element, or at the center of all elements.
//
//////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
